店铺需要什么数据库软件
-
店铺在进行业务运营时,需要使用数据库软件来存储和管理各类数据。以下是店铺常用的数据库软件及其功能:
-
MySQL:MySQL是一种开源关系型数据库管理系统,具有高性能、可靠、易于使用的特点。它支持多种操作系统,并且具有强大的安全性和扩展性,适用于各类规模的店铺。
-
Microsoft SQL Server:Microsoft SQL Server是一种关系型数据库管理系统,由微软公司开发。它具有强大的功能和性能,支持大规模的数据处理和分析,适用于中大型店铺。
-
Oracle Database:Oracle Database是一种高级关系型数据库管理系统,被广泛应用于大型企业和机构。它具有强大的可扩展性、安全性和可靠性,适用于大型店铺和复杂的业务需求。
-
PostgreSQL:PostgreSQL是一种开源关系型数据库管理系统,具有高度的可扩展性和兼容性。它支持多种操作系统,并且提供了丰富的功能和扩展模块,适用于各类规模的店铺。
-
MongoDB:MongoDB是一种非关系型数据库管理系统,被广泛应用于大数据和实时数据处理领域。它具有高可扩展性和高性能,适用于需要处理大量非结构化数据的店铺。
店铺选择数据库软件时,需要考虑以下几点:
-
功能需求:根据店铺的业务需求,选择具备所需功能的数据库软件。不同的数据库软件提供了不同的功能,如事务处理、数据备份和恢复、高并发处理等。
-
性能要求:店铺的数据库需要具备高性能,能够快速处理大量的数据请求。因此,需要选择具有较高性能的数据库软件,能够支持店铺的业务规模和访问量。
-
可扩展性:店铺的业务可能会不断扩展和增长,因此数据库软件需要具备良好的可扩展性,能够支持店铺的未来发展。
-
安全性:店铺的数据是重要资产,需要选择具备良好安全性的数据库软件,能够保护数据的机密性和完整性,防止数据泄露和未授权访问。
-
成本考虑:不同的数据库软件有不同的授权费用和维护成本,店铺需要根据自身情况考虑成本因素,选择合适的数据库软件。
综上所述,店铺选择数据库软件时需要考虑功能需求、性能要求、可扩展性、安全性和成本等因素,根据自身业务需求选择适合的数据库软件。
1年前 -
-
店铺需要一个适合管理和存储大量数据的数据库软件。数据库软件是一种用于存储、管理和检索数据的软件工具。在选择适合店铺使用的数据库软件时,需要考虑以下几个因素:
-
数据库类型:常见的数据库类型包括关系型数据库和非关系型数据库。关系型数据库如MySQL、Oracle和SQL Server等,适用于需要高度结构化数据的场景。非关系型数据库如MongoDB和Redis等,适用于需要处理大量非结构化数据的场景。根据店铺的具体需求,选择适合的数据库类型。
-
数据量和性能:店铺通常需要处理大量的数据,因此需要一个能够处理大容量数据且性能良好的数据库软件。数据库软件应具备高并发读写能力、高可靠性和高扩展性,以满足店铺的数据存储和访问需求。
-
数据安全:店铺的数据往往包含用户的个人信息、交易记录等敏感数据,因此数据库软件需要具备强大的数据安全性。数据库软件应支持数据加密、访问控制和权限管理等功能,以保护店铺的数据安全。
-
数据分析和报表:店铺需要对数据进行分析和生成报表,以便做出决策和优化业务。因此,数据库软件应支持数据分析和报表生成的功能,例如支持SQL查询、数据仓库和BI工具集成等。
-
成本和开源性:数据库软件的成本也是需要考虑的因素。商业数据库软件通常需要购买许可证,而开源数据库软件可以免费使用。根据店铺的预算和需求,选择适合的数据库软件。
综上所述,店铺需要一个适合管理和存储大量数据、具备高性能和数据安全性、支持数据分析和报表生成的数据库软件。根据店铺的具体需求和预算,选择适合的数据库类型和软件。
1年前 -
-
店铺需要数据库软件来管理和存储数据。数据库软件可以帮助店铺记录和管理各种信息,包括库存、销售、顾客信息等。根据不同的需求和规模,店铺可以选择不同的数据库软件。以下是几种常见的数据库软件:
-
MySQL:MySQL是一个开源的关系型数据库管理系统。它具有易于使用、高性能和可靠性的特点。MySQL广泛用于小型到中型规模的店铺,它可以处理大量的数据并支持多用户同时访问。MySQL可以通过SQL语言进行数据管理,还可以与其他编程语言进行集成。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统。它具有强大的功能和稳定性,适用于各种规模的店铺。SQL Server支持高并发访问和大规模数据处理,并提供了高级的数据分析和报告功能。它还可以与其他微软产品无缝集成,如.NET框架和Microsoft Azure云平台。
-
Oracle Database:Oracle Database是一款强大的关系型数据库管理系统。它具有高度可扩展性和安全性,适用于大型店铺和企业级应用。Oracle Database支持复杂的数据操作和高级的数据分析,同时还提供了高可用性和故障恢复机制。
-
PostgreSQL:PostgreSQL是一个开源的关系型数据库管理系统。它具有灵活的数据模型和扩展性,适用于各种规模的店铺。PostgreSQL支持复杂的查询和数据操作,同时提供了高级的数据完整性和安全性。它还具有良好的兼容性,可以与其他数据库软件进行集成。
-
MongoDB:MongoDB是一种非关系型数据库管理系统,也被称为NoSQL数据库。它适用于处理大量的非结构化数据,如日志文件和文档。MongoDB具有高度可扩展性和灵活性,可以在不改变数据模型的情况下进行快速的数据读写操作。它还支持分布式存储和数据复制,以提供高可用性和容错性。
选择适合店铺的数据库软件需要考虑多个因素,包括数据量、并发访问、性能需求、安全性和成本等。店铺可以根据自己的需求和预算选择合适的数据库软件,并在实施过程中进行适当的优化和调整。
1年前 -